Bryn Griffiths and Dave Jamieson talk with sports people about their battles with Cancer... PLUS their sports careers. Just a couple of sportscasters from Canada who’ve dealt with cancer, beaten it back and now push forward living the best life possible. They can’t say it’s been easy, because it hasn’t been. But they’ve kept a great attitude and now continue to surge along doing things they love- including talking about sports. Bryn lost his whole stomach to cancer while Dave dealt with throat cancer. Residents in a Room is the American Society of Anesthesiologists’ podcast series for residents, by residents, featuring anesthesiologists-in-training from across the country putting it all out there, discussing their hopes, fears and expectations for residency and beyond.
